trafficking
noun
1
The illegal trade of goods or people.
"The organisation campaigns against human trafficking worldwide."
How to Use Trafficking
Learner’s notesIn plain EnglishIllegal trading, most commonly used for drugs, weapons, or the exploitation of people.
Common pairings
human trafficking
drug trafficking
trafficking ring
